No longer doing expeditions, so getting rid of the bags for some other gears. All of them are regular size. I'm 5'9 and fit in them all well, with enough room at the bottom for hot water bottle, etc.. Price negotiable.

1. Feathered Friends Snow Goose (-40) bag. Got it about four years ago before they changed the fabric. Used on Denali, bomber sleeping bag. $450 shipped.
2. Montbell Exp (-20) bag. Got it for Aconcagua. $300 shipped. One of my favorite bags because it stretches.
3. Marmot Couloir (0) bag. One of the true 0 degree bags. Used on Rainier, winter in NorthEast and two weeks in Alaskan range. $250 shipped.
4. Mountain Hardwear Chugach pants (large). $75 shipped.

If you buy any of the bags, I'll toss in a pair of brand new with tag Patagonia Capilene 1 long john (men's medium) free.
